About HD 183906
HD 183906 is a common star. It lies about 1,105.6 light-years from Earth, sits in the constellation Tel, shines at apparent magnitude 7.89 and has spectral type K2IIICN....
Its spectrum reads K2IIICN... — a K-type star. Orange K dwarfs are the marathon runners of the galaxy, burning steadily for tens of billions of years.
